Kathleen has published ten books, nine nonfiction and a debut novel, Shadow Campus, described by Forbes as a “masterful debut mystery.” Kathleen’s work has also appeared in the Harvard Business Review where she has published several times. Kathleen is professor of Management at the University of Southern California Marshall School of Business and has just received the University of Connecticut Alumni Humanitarian Award for her philanthropic work. She originated the concept of college prep programs for foster children and is a co-founder of First Star, which develops the academies with universities to change the 3% college graduation rate of foster children. She and her husband, Chris Noblet, are a team when it come to writing and editing books.
